What types of medical clinics are available in Fulton County?

Fulton County offers a diverse range of medical clinics catering to various needs and preferences. This includes everything from large, multi-specialty clinics offering comprehensive care to smaller, specialized practices focusing on specific areas like pediatrics, internal medicine, or women's health. There are also urgent care clinics for immediate needs and telehealth options for virtual consultations. The variety ensures there's a clinic to match each individual's unique circumstances. Thinking about what kind of care you need is the first crucial step. Do you need a primary care physician? A specialist? Or perhaps just a quick visit for a non-emergency situation?

How do I find a Fulton County medical clinic that accepts my insurance?

This is often the biggest hurdle. Many insurance providers have extensive networks within Fulton County. However, verifying coverage is crucial before scheduling an appointment. The easiest way to check is to contact your insurance provider directly and ask which clinics are in their network. Most insurance websites also have online provider search tools where you can enter your plan details and location to find nearby in-network doctors and clinics. Don't hesitate to call your insurance company; they're there to help you navigate this process.

What are the typical costs associated with visiting a Fulton County medical clinic?

Costs vary greatly depending on the type of clinic, the services received, and your insurance coverage. Some clinics offer sliding-scale fees based on income, while others may have higher upfront costs. Understanding your insurance plan's coverage, co-pays, and deductibles is vital in budgeting for medical expenses. It's always best to confirm pricing directly with the clinic before your visit to avoid unexpected bills. Transparency regarding pricing should be a priority when choosing a clinic.

Are there any free or low-cost medical clinics in Fulton County?

Yes, absolutely! Several organizations in Fulton County provide free or low-cost healthcare services to individuals and families in need. These often rely on grants, donations, and volunteer efforts. Researching local community health centers and non-profit organizations is essential for locating these valuable resources. Their websites often list eligibility requirements and application processes. These clinics frequently address a wider range of needs than just basic medical care, often including social services support.

How can I find reviews and ratings for Fulton County medical clinics?

Online reviews can be a fantastic resource, but always approach them with a critical eye. Websites like Healthgrades, Zocdoc, and Google Reviews offer patient feedback on various clinics. However, remember that reviews represent individual experiences, and a single negative review shouldn't necessarily deter you. Look for patterns and trends in the reviews to get a broader sense of the clinic's overall quality and patient satisfaction.
